Havant Station is equipped with various facilities to provide a seamless experience for all travelers. The ticket office is open every day with hours tailored to suit both early birds and night owls. On weekdays and Saturdays, it opens from 05:40 to 19:55, while on Sundays, you can enjoy services from 07:10 to 20:40. Additionally, you can collect tickets bought online at the ticket machines available on-site, all of which support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Accessibility is a priority at Havant with step-free access available to the main entrance and Platform 2. For travelers headed toward Brighton or London, there's a convenient 12-meter ramp leading to Platform 1. A footbridge with lifts ensures easy transit between platforms. The station also includes accessible toilets and waiting rooms on Platform 1 that remain open from 06:00 to 20:00 daily. Though the station lacks baggage storage facilities, it compensates with robust security systems like CCTV monitoring, ensuring a safe environment for all passengers.
Refreshments are readily available at Havant, with options ranging from coffee shops to food vending machines. Whether you're grabbing a quick coffee or need a midday snack, the station's food outlet has you covered. Furthermore, if you need cash, an ATM machine is conveniently placed within the station premises. While there are no dedicated shops or currency exchange, nearby facilities in the town of Havant provide ample choices for any other needs you may have.
Heading out of Havant is a breeze with multiple onward travel options. The taxi rank is strategically located outside the main station entrance on Platform 2, offering an immediate travel solution. For those planning further journeys, the station's forecourt on North Street serves as the gathering point for rail replacement services. Additionally, comprehensive bus service information is available and can be printed here to help you plan your next steps efficiently.

Burnham-on-Crouch station is designed to cater to your journey needs efficiently. The ticket office runs from Monday to Friday between 06:30 and 11:00, and while it remains unopened over the weekend, worry not! Ticket machines are ready to provide your travel necessities at your convenience. Plus, for online ticket purchasers, the station allows seamless collection at the on-site machines.
The station embraces modern conveniences with smartcard issuance and validation, ensuring a swift and smooth transit. Accessibility is a priority too, with step-free access available from the car park to the platform – perfect for travelers with reduced mobility.
Although there are no waiting lounges over the weekends, you can snatch quick rest within operating hours in the ticket office lounge. Meanwhile, for urgent inquiries or assistance, the station boasts customer help points and a dedicated Passenger Assist service that can be pre-booked to tailor your experience.
Enhancing your travel convenience, Burnham-on-Crouch station offers ample transport connections. In the case of rail disruptions, substitute bus services are stationed to ensure your travel plans are unhindered. The replacement buses stop right in the car park, making the transition from train to bus as seamless as can be.
